    Tommy The Toreador (1959)

    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est WhatsApp Reddit Email

    This lively and enjoyable lightweight musical comedy stars Tommy Steele as a seaman in Spain who takes the place of a bullfighter.

    Young seafarer Tommy Tomkins (Steele) docks in Seville, and whilst returning to his ship he breaks the fall of renowned bullfighter Parilla (Virgilio Teixeira).

    When the bullfighter is set up by a bunch of smugglers to take the rap for their crimes, Tomkins is persuaded by crooked bullfight promoters Cadena (Sid James) and Paco (Bernard Cribbins) to stand in for Parilla as the ‘English Matador’.

    Tomkins hopes to win a fortune as the stand-in toreador and get back to Blighty with English dancer Amanda (Janet Munro).

    Steele, a real-life former merchant seaman, produces an energetic performance interspersed with a nicely varied collection of songs including the Top 10 chart hit Little White Bull.

    Support comes from Janet Munro‘s attractive presence and a host of comedy cameos from familiar faces including Eric Sykes, Warren Mitchell and Kenneth Williams.
